📤 Submit Your Website to "Isle of Man"
Category: Isle of Man (Sub Category)
Be part of the growing Isle of Man knowledge base on Locate Directory, a platform recognized for its commitment to high-quality, long-form content.
Success is within reach—choose high-quality links by contributing to the Isle of Man section of Locate Directory and grow your online brand today.
Submit your website to Locate Directory for maximum visibility and targeted traffic.